Damien Pollet is a scholar working on Information Systems, Artificial Intelligence and Computer Networks and Communications. According to data from OpenAlex, Damien Pollet has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 175 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Information Systems, 6 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 4 papers in Computer Networks and Communications. Recurrent topics in Damien Pollet’s work include Software Engineering Research (7 papers),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(6 papers) and Software System Performance and Reliability (4 papers). Damien Pollet is often cited by papers focused on Software Engineering Research (7 papers), Advanced Software Engineering Methodologies (6 papers) and Software System Performance and Reliability (4 papers). Damien Pollet collaborates with scholars based in France, Switzerland and Chile. Damien Pollet's co-authors include Sté́phane Ducasse, Romain Robbes, Michele Lanza, Ilham Alloui and Hani Abdeen and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Software Engineering, Information and Software Technology and Science of Computer Programming.
